Complete noob by RuneScriber in Warmachine

[–]cobrainface 1 point2 points  (0 children)

They are essentially the same game with the only difference being the mechanics of controlling your beasts or warmachines. They are played against each other, doubling your army choices/matchups. If you don't know what faction to get privateer press might still be selling their "spring cleaning" box giving you $200 of merch from one faction (90% in models but also templates and some other goodies) for $60. This is enough to have a decent starting force and some nice models to paint. I don't know much else, I'm new as well.

This is my first real try with OSL, I would apprechiate any constructive criticism and tipps (I work only with brushes). Of course I also hope you like I've done here! by Seelenmonarch in minipainting

[–]cobrainface 0 points1 point  (0 children)

This is great for a real go and with a brush no less. The OSL on the base is perfect and I have no criticism there. The OSL onto the body is mostly great (specifically the reflection on the tufts of fur) but something about the left leg is a bit off, you might need a more subtle gradient there. Also some of the red light under the muzzle and a softer transition of the two main colors on the front would make this more believable. That being said you should be proud of this one, for sure good enough for a nice display piece that will wow people!!
